U14A lads away league win in Athenry

Last Saturday (3rd Nov) the U14A lads had a good away win in Athenry on a very soft pitch following early morning rain. Thankfully prior to kick-off the skies cleared sufficiently to allow some good football to be played. By half time he Devon lads were two up. Piotrek Szymanski continued his good run of goals with the first, a good header from a Daniel Hoare delivery. The second a near post conversion by Charlie Quinn after an equally good delivery by Pierce Greally. The second half was a tighter game and the Athenry lads did their best to get back in the game and were rewarded with a soft penalty which they converted to bring the game back to 2:1. Despite this blip the Devon continued to play nice football and took control of the game. Ten minutes from time Darren Darcy finished off a fine move following another assist from Daniel Hoare. The game finished with a 3:1 away win.

 Other notable performances on the day were Pierce Greally, Eric Diarra, Cillian Griffin and a man of the match performance from Robert Madden.

 This win follows up their first league match (13thOct) at home against Oranmore which ended in a one all draw. Scorer in this match for Devon was a fine edge of box shot by Jamie Greaney following an assist from Darren Darcy.

Next Saturday @ 2pm the U14 lads welcome Westport Utd to Drom in the 4th round of SFAI Sketchers Cup. The reward for the winners is a place in the last 32 of the country.
